Aboli Narvane Appointed Collector Of Jharsuguda Ahead Of Bypoll

OMMCOM NEWS by OMMCOM NEWS
April 7, 2023
in Breaking News, Odisha

Bhubaneswar: Poll-bound Jharsuguda now has a new Collector. Incumbent Collector and District Magistrate of Jharsuguda, Saroj Samal has been transferred ahead of the by-poll and Sonepur Collector Aboli Narvane has been posted as Collector of Jharsuguda.

As per the orders of the Department of General Administration and Public Grievance, Narvane has been directed to handover the charge of Collector, Subarnapur to Additional DM and proceed to take over as Collector, Jharsuguda.
